摘要
Whereas the resolution in conventional (k space) imaging is limited by signal-to-noise, the dynamic displacement resolution in pulsed-gradient spin-echo (q space) imaging is limited only by the practical difficulty in producing well-matched gradient pulses. At present this limit is of order 100 nm and the lowest self-diffusion coefficients which can be measured using PGSE NMR are around 10-14 m2 s-1. Here a new pulse sequence is proposed (PGSE-MASSEY) in which the gradient pulse mismatch can be rendered insignificant by using a read gradient to resolve the associated phase twist. This effect as well as sporadic phase shifts due to sample movement can be removed by signal averaging on the modulus-squared spectrum. © 1990.
